Rust en Vrede Estate Vineyards Cabernet Sauvignon 2022

Deep ruby in colour. A complex nose of black currant, dark chocolate, tobacco, cedar, nutmeg, and pencil shavings. Refined and elegantly balanced on the palate where intense black currant, black cherry, fresh plum, and mulberry combine with spicy and savoury notes of cedar and tobacco to make this a classically styled Stellenbosch Cabernet Sauvignon. Persistent, fresh finish of cassis and cedar.

In the cellar

Made only from Estate-grown grapes that are picked and sorted by hand. Harvest parcels and clones are vinified separately. Harvested grapes are destemmed, crushed and pumped into open-top fermentation tanks where they undergo a 21-day maceration period involving a 7-day fermentation with pump-overs and manual punch-downs 2-4 times daily. Barrel maturation in 100% French 300l oak barrels (20% new oak), for 18 months.

In the vineyard

A typical winter in 2021 with good rainfall at an average of 150mm rain each month from May to August replenished water reserves, and cold units were very good. Budbreak was slightly later than usual, but higher than normal rainfall at critical times during flowering and fruit set was good for our vineyards. January was warm and dry, with a few heat waves - good conditions for Cabernet Sauvignon, mitigating sunburn with good canopy management. Temperate conditions during harvest meant that the Cabernet Sauvignon ripened evenly with deep colour. The vintage of 2022 was moderate with an average crop size of excellent quality. The Rust en Vrede wines from this vintage show good colour, intensity, and promise for aging.

About the Wine Estate

Established in 1694, Rust en Vrede is proud to be part of a remarkable three hundred year old wine tradition. Since 1977 the Engelbrecht family has specialized in the exclusive production of red wine, with the focus on Cabernet Sauvignon and Syrah. Proprietor Jean Engelbrecht has worked to maintain Rust en Vrede as one of South Africa’s premium red wine estates, with full-bodied and complex wines that reflect the uniqueness of its Stellenbosch terroir.
